Precision laser cutting has revolutionized the fabrication of sheet metal and tube components. This technology utilizes high-powered lasers to accurately cut intricate shapes and designs with exceptional accuracy. The process offers a range of merits, including minimal heat affected zones, clean cuts, and the ability to work with a variety of materials such as steel, aluminum, copper, and plastics. Laser cutting is widely used in diverse industries, such as aerospace, automotive, construction, and electronics, for applications ranging from complex prototypes to high-volume production runs.

As technology continues to advance, laser cutting systems are becoming increasingly sophisticated, featuring enhanced capabilities such as 3D cutting, micro-machining, and engraving.

Automated Laser Cutting Solutions for Machining Industries

Laser cutting has revolutionized the metalworking industry, providing a precise and efficient method for shaping sheet metals. Automated laser cutting solutions offer numerous benefits over traditional methods, such as increased accuracy, speed, and flexibility. These systems utilize high-powered lasers to incise through various metals with remarkable precision, creating complex shapes and designs with minimal waste.

Automated laser cutting machines are typically controlled by computer software, allowing for intricate designs and rapid prototyping. They can handle a wide range of metal thicknesses, ensuring versatility in different applications. Moreover, these systems often incorporate features such as cut path planning to minimize material waste and maximize production efficiency.

The implementation of automated laser cutting solutions can significantly boost the productivity, precision, and overall quality of metalworking operations.
